Keep

Self-custodial key management for Nostr and Bitcoin.

Remote Signing (NIP-46)

Sign from any NIP-46 compatible client without exposing your private key:

keep serve --relay wss://nos.lol

This displays a bunker URL to paste into your client.

Controls: Y approve, N reject, Q quit

Hidden Volumes

Plausibly deniable storage—hidden volume is cryptographically undetectable:

# Create vault with hidden volume
KEEP_PASSWORD="outer" KEEP_HIDDEN_PASSWORD="hidden" keep --hidden init

# Access outer (decoy) volume
KEEP_PASSWORD="outer" keep list

# Access hidden volume
KEEP_PASSWORD="hidden" keep --hidden list

Security

Feature Implementation
Key Derivation Argon2id (256MB memory, 4 iterations)
Encryption XChaCha20-Poly1305
Checksums BLAKE2b
RAM Protection Keys encrypted with Ascon-128a, zeroized on drop
Code Safety Pure Rust, #![forbid(unsafe_code)]
Threshold Sigs FROST with BIP-340 Schnorr
Hardware Isolation AWS Nitro Enclaves with attestation-based KMS
